Crazy new issue with my Photon!

It seams to be eating USB flash drives alive!! It's formatted them in a weird way or outright corrupted them as 3 of them no longer register on my pc, laptop or the Photon itself. Before I shell out for another flash drive or contact support, does anyone have advise or experience with this bizare issue?

Some thoughts on my new AnyCubic Wash & Cure station.

The Good:

The concept is great. Having an all in one unit that can wash and cure and be super flexible in doing so is a great dream. We all know how messy this can get and within the first 24 hours I can see how it reduces the mess in a big way.

The Size is great. Bigger than my sonic cleaner. Holds more fluid (IPA, Mean Green, Super Clean). The inner plastic reservoir with sealed top is great. The fact that you can support numerous Resin printers other than the Photon series with little to no modifications and a basket is a huge plus.

One of my concerns was the amount of turbulence associated with the basket being so close to the impeller. To combat this all I dd was put more liquid in the tub and it seemed to lower the turbulence down enough where it didn't break delicate miniatures with extended swords. Scientifically I am not sure I understand the physics of it but it seems to be accurate.

CONS

Ok here is where the machine fails to meet my needs. The cycle times are rubbish. 6 minutes max for both wash and cure. Why 6 minutes? I did 5 tests of washing with the mean green maxed in volume. It took 12 minutes before I felt anything was clean (in the basket). 18 minutes and it was clean. Same result with IPA. I would rather have a timer I could set to the time I want instead of 2, 4 or 6 minutes.

As for curing. The lights are NOT ENOUGH. One strip of lights and one bottom section of light required 5 cycles of curing (30 minutes) to get the items to cure fully. My UV nail dryer has 60w of power in a tighter area 4 bulbs and reflectors everywhere. It takes me 30 minutes in that machine to fully cure, sometimes 60 minutes (depending on the rotation of the parts. The rotating plate is cool, but the amount of light is just terrible. They should have made the entire riser arm full of bulbs. I can see how it would hold 7 rows of lights. Add some reflective material in the cover and I am sure it would cut down the curing process to a single session with user controlled time.

Such a great concept. Such a fantastic try at a first run. A few models from now this might be a winner but to me, this is just not up to par. Granted this is the opinion of someone who has only been printing with resin for a year, and has both the Photon and the Epax 3D. All I have ever used is a sonic cleaner and a UV nail light. I love the wash. It could more powerful. I hate the cure. Needs to be much more powerful. The timer...it is just crap. What was Anycubic thinking. I give it 2 stars out of 5.

My first technical fail. The build plate came loose and unlevelled. So the base is uneven and there is a layer shift some 4 cm up. So will need to re-level and tighten that srew better.
At the same time I'm very impressed. Apart from the layer shift the print quality is great! (0.01 mm, 7 s main layers, 60 s baselayer, Anycubic Green Transparent that came with the machine.) Two spots where I need to move a support (Thank You 3DPrintingPro), but other than that actually a great print.

Taking a tip from the saying “when you have a hammer, everything looks like a nail”, I decided NOT to 3D print a funnel holder for my resin. I had some PVC pipe and joints laying around, so I crafted one that works well.

I do not need to create a holder for the vat, as I use a little rubber scraper and scrape the resin out in a couple seconds. Anyway, this works well, so I thought I would share. I do prop the back of it a bit to help it lean over the bottle.

Need some help here folks. These are tires I am trying to print for casting in rubber resin. I am trying to narrow down why the printer is filling in the center of the tires. They look fine in autocad 123d, mesh mixer, and in chitubox, but when I printed them, the center where the wheels go is printing solid. I am also having this issue with a set of wheels, but the wheels will have one or 2 thin layer print across the entire center opening. I am able to get out the thin layers with an exacto on those however.

Is this issue from mesh mixer, chitubox, or my printers firmware? And these are first prints so I will need to play with exposure settings and the parts are fully cured. Thank you in advance for the help folks
